.landing-page{position:relative}.landing-page__picture-block{position:relative;overflow:hidden;background-image:url(/_next/static/media/hong-kong-full.f02cfd01.jpg)}.landing-page__picture-block,.landing-page__picture-half{height:744px;width:100%;background-repeat:no-repeat;background-size:cover;background-position:50%}.landing-page__picture-half{position:absolute;top:0;z-index:2;background-image:url(/_next/static/media/hong-kong-half.e756d887.png)}.landing-page__picture-fade-block{position:absolute;bottom:-80px;left:0;width:100%;height:242px;background:linear-gradient(180deg,rgba(0,0,0,0) 0,rgba(0,0,0,1));z-index:3}.landing-page__picture-title{color:var(--color-white);margin:120px auto 0;font-family:Helvetica Neue LT W1G,sans-serif;font-weight:700;font-size:180px;line-height:.72;font-stretch:85%;max-width:615px;text-align:center}.landing-page__picture-social{position:relative;max-width:1440px;display:flex;flex-direction:row;align-items:center;justify-content:space-between;margin:115px auto 0;padding:0 40px;z-index:3}.landing-page__download-item{z-index:3}.landing-page__download-item:hover{cursor:pointer}.landing-page__picture-social_download{position:relative;display:flex}.landing-page__picture-social_download_blur{position:absolute;width:120px;height:40px;background:rgba(255,255,255,.01);border-radius:6px;-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px);z-index:1}.landing-page__picture-social_download_blur-right{left:128px}.landing-page__picture-social_download-play{margin-right:var(--size-8)}.landing-page__picture-social-left{display:flex;flex-direction:row}.landing-page__picture-social_info{margin-left:210px;font-family:Helvetica Neue LT W1G,sans-serif;font-weight:500;font-size:14px;line-height:var(--size-20);color:var(--color-white)}.landing-page__picture-social_icons,.landing-page__picture-social_info{display:flex;flex-direction:row;align-items:center;gap:var(--size-24)}.landing-page__picture-social_icons-item:hover{cursor:pointer}.landing-page__text-block{max-width:1440px;max-height:1850px;margin:0 auto;padding:120px 240px}.landing-page__text-block_wrapper{top:-185px}.landing-page__text-block_text{font-family:Helvetica Neue LT W1G,sans-serif;font-size:64px;font-weight:400;text-align:center}.landing-page__spinner-block{position:relative;padding:var(--size-40) 0;overflow:hidden;font-family:Helvetica Neue LT W1G,sans-serif;font-size:var(--size-24);font-weight:500}.landing-page__spinner-block_text{font-family:Helvetica Neue LT W1G,sans-serif;font-size:200px;font-weight:500}.landing-page__spinner-block_vanessa-one{position:absolute;left:7%;top:144px;transform:rotate(10deg);background-color:var(--color-white-yellow)}.landing-page__spinner-block_vanessa-one .text-label_text{color:var(--color-yellow)}.landing-page__spinner-block_vanessa-two{position:absolute;top:129px;left:19%;transform:rotate(-7deg);background-color:var(--color-white-blue)}.landing-page__spinner-block_vanessa-two .text-label_text{color:var(--color-blue)}.landing-page__spinner-block_vanessa-three{position:absolute;top:120px;left:31%;transform:rotate(6deg);background-color:var(--color-white-purpure)}.landing-page__spinner-block_vanessa-three .text-label_text{color:var(--color-purpure)}.landing-page__spinner-block_vanessa-four{position:absolute;left:43%;top:129px;transform:rotate(-7deg);background-color:var(--color-white-yellow)}.landing-page__spinner-block_vanessa-four .text-label_text{color:var(--color-yellow)}.landing-page__spinner-block_vanessa-five{position:absolute;top:120px;left:55%;transform:rotate(6deg);background-color:var(--color-white-blue)}.landing-page__spinner-block_vanessa-five .text-label_text{color:var(--color-blue)}.landing-page__spinner-block_vanessa-six{position:absolute;top:129px;left:67%;transform:rotate(-7deg);background-color:var(--color-white-purpure)}.landing-page__spinner-block_vanessa-six .text-label_text{color:var(--color-purpure)}.landing-page__presentation-block{display:flex;flex-direction:row;gap:var(--size-20);max-width:1440px;margin:0 auto;padding:0 40px;font-family:Helvetica Neue LT W1G,sans-serif;font-size:48px;line-height:48px;font-weight:500;text-align:center}.landing-page__presentation-block_blue{padding:var(--size-64) 109px 0 109px;background-color:var(--color-white-blue);border-radius:var(--size-16);overflow:hidden}.landing-page__presentation-block_purple{padding:var(--size-64) 104px 0 104px;background-color:var(--color-white-purpure);border-radius:var(--size-16);overflow:hidden}.landing-page__presentation-block_blue_title{color:var(--color-blue)}.landing-page__presentation-block_purple_title{color:var(--color-purpure)}.landing-page__presentation-block_disc{margin-top:var(--size-8);font-size:18px;line-height:21px;font-weight:400;color:var(--color-black);opacity:50%}.landing-page__presentation-block_blue_picture{position:relative}.landing-page__presentation-block_blue_picture-phone{position:relative;right:38px;width:420px;height:405px;margin-top:var(--size-40);background-image:url(/_next/static/media/iphone-15.3b012c5b.png);background-repeat:no-repeat;z-index:3}.landing-page__presentation-block_blue_picture-ellipse{position:absolute;top:142px;left:-122px;width:670px;height:100%;background-image:url(/_next/static/media/ellipse-1.7d38a4df.png);background-repeat:no-repeat}.landing-page__presentation-block_blue_picture-brackets{position:absolute;top:-19px;right:8px}.landing-page__presentation-block_blue_picture-heart{position:absolute;top:91px;left:61px}.landing-page__presentation-block_purple_picture{position:relative}.landing-page__presentation-block_purple_picture-qr-code{position:absolute;bottom:-428px;left:-103px;width:398px;height:440px;background-image:url(/_next/static/media/image-qr-code.c4f84d6a.png);background-repeat:no-repeat;z-index:3}.landing-page__presentation-block_purple_picture-guy{position:absolute;bottom:-398px;left:-78px;width:589px;height:390px;background-image:url(/_next/static/media/image-guy.98d5f39b.png);background-repeat:no-repeat;z-index:3}.landing-page__presentation-block_purple_picture-arrow-right{position:relative;top:44px;left:130px;z-index:1}.landing-page__presentation-block_purple_picture-ellipse{position:absolute;top:93px;left:-104px;width:800px;height:800px;background-image:url(/_next/static/media/ellipse-2.c6d3a3fc.png);background-repeat:no-repeat}.landing-page__enjoy-block{position:relative;display:flex;flex-direction:row;max-width:1360px;margin:var(--size-16) auto;padding-left:94px;border-radius:var(--size-16);background-color:var(--color-white-yellow);overflow:hidden}.landing-page__enjoy-block_info{display:flex;flex-direction:column;align-items:center;width:634px;padding:160px 0 130px;font-family:Helvetica Neue LT W1G,sans-serif;font-size:48px;line-height:95%;font-weight:500;text-align:center;color:var(--color-yellow)}.landing-page__enjoy-block_info_text{width:442px;margin-top:var(--size-12);color:var(--color-black);font-size:18px;line-height:21px;font-weight:400;opacity:.5}.landing-page__enjoy-block_info_button{padding:var(--size-16) var(--size-36);margin-top:var(--size-28);background-color:var(--color-yellow);font-size:15px;line-height:17px;font-weight:700;text-transform:uppercase}.landing-page__enjoy-block_info_button:hover{background-color:var(--color-dark-yellow)}.landing-page__enjoy-block_info_city{position:relative;width:990px;height:500px;background-image:url(/_next/static/media/city-with-points.7a8b1277.png);background-repeat:no-repeat}.landing-page__partner{max-width:1360px;margin:0 auto;background-color:var(--color-white-blue);border-radius:var(--size-16);overflow:hidden}.landing-page__partner__info{display:flex;flex-direction:column;align-items:center;width:441px;padding:190px 0 190px 80px;text-align:center;font-family:Helvetica Neue LT W1G,sans-serif;font-size:48px;line-height:100%;font-weight:500;color:var(--color-blue)}.landing-page__partner__info_text{margin:var(--size-16) 0 var(--size-24);font-size:18px;font-weight:400;line-height:18px;color:var(--color-black);opacity:.5}.landing-page__partner__info_button{padding:var(--size-16) var(--size-36);margin-top:var(--size-28);font-size:15px;line-height:17px;font-weight:700;text-transform:uppercase}.landing-page__partner__picture{position:relative;top:-45px}.landing-page__partner__picture-phone-left{position:absolute;top:-620px;right:-40px;width:800px;height:800px;background-image:url(/_next/static/media/iphone-left.43d8dadd.png);background-repeat:no-repeat;z-index:3}.landing-page__partner__picture-phone-right{position:absolute;top:-570px;right:-273px;width:800px;height:800px;background-image:url(/_next/static/media/iphone-right.2c42c25e.png);background-repeat:no-repeat;z-index:2}.landing-page__partner__picture-ellipse{position:absolute;top:-404px;right:0;width:985px;height:800px;background-image:url(/_next/static/media/ellipse-3.498696f2.png);background-repeat:no-repeat}.landing-page__partner__picture-heart-left{position:absolute;top:-547px;right:627px}.landing-page__partner__picture-heart-right{position:absolute;top:-88px;right:164px;transform:scaleX(-1);z-index:2}.landing-page__partner__picture-brackets{position:absolute;top:-562px;right:38px}.landing-page__partner__picture-border{width:1160px;height:30px;margin:0 auto 128px;background-color:var(--color-blue);border-bottom-right-radius:var(--size-16);border-bottom-left-radius:var(--size-16)}.landing-page__download-app-block{max-width:1360px;display:flex;flex-direction:revert;align-items:center;justify-content:space-between;margin:0 auto var(--size-64) auto;background-image:url(/_next/static/media/download-app-picture.6e6c8271.png);background-repeat:no-repeat}.landing-page__download-app-info{display:flex;flex-direction:column;max-width:550px;padding:80px;font-family:Helvetica Neue LT W1G,sans-serif;font-size:48px;line-height:100%;font-weight:500;color:var(--color-white)}.landing-page__download-app-info-title{margin-bottom:var(--size-16)}.landing-page__download-app-info-text{font-size:16px;font-weight:400;line-height:19px;font-stretch:85%}.landing-page__download-app-info-buttons{display:flex;flex-direction:row;align-items:center;gap:var(--size-8);margin-top:var(--size-32)}.landing-page__download-app-info-buttons_google{width:144px;height:48px;background-image:url(/_next/static/media/play-store-button-white.615d6291.svg);background-repeat:no-repeat}.landing-page__download-app-info-buttons_google:hover{cursor:pointer}.landing-page__download-app-info-buttons_apple{width:144px;height:48px;background-image:url(/_next/static/media/apple-store-button-white.ecc7de00.svg);background-repeat:no-repeat}.landing-page__download-app-info-buttons_apple:hover{cursor:pointer}.landing-page__download-app-qr-code{width:318px;height:280px;padding-right:80px;background-image:url(/_next/static/media/qr-code-download-app.b6b76816.png);background-repeat:no-repeat}@media screen and (min-height:700px){.landing-page__text-block_wrapper{top:-40px}.landing-page__text-block{max-height:1550px}}@media screen and (min-height:800px){.landing-page__text-block_wrapper{top:-75px}.landing-page__text-block{max-height:1600px}}@media screen and (min-height:900px){.landing-page__text-block_wrapper{top:-130px}.landing-page__text-block{max-height:1750px}}@media screen and (min-height:1000px){.landing-page__text-block_wrapper{top:-170px}.landing-page__text-block{max-height:1850px}}@media screen and (min-height:1100px){.landing-page__text-block_wrapper{top:-230px}.landing-page__text-block{max-height:2000px}}@media screen and (min-height:1200px){.landing-page__text-block_wrapper{top:-270px}.landing-page__text-block{max-height:2100px}}@media screen and (min-height:1300px){.landing-page__text-block_wrapper{top:-300px}.landing-page__text-block{max-height:2200px}}@media screen and (min-height:1400px){.landing-page__text-block_wrapper{top:-350px}.landing-page__text-block{max-height:2350px}}@media screen and (min-height:1500px){.landing-page__text-block_wrapper{top:-400px}.landing-page__text-block{max-height:2500px}}